Tranmere Court is in Guiseley, Leeds and in Leeds district. LS20 8NA is located in the Guiseley & Rawdon elect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Pudsey. This postcode has been in use since 1995-12-01.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of LS20 8NA there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 69.5%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(89%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Safety

Is Tranmere Court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Tranmere Court was 45.6 per 1,000 residents, which is 43.0% lower than the Guiseley & Rawdon average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Tranmere Court has the 44th lowest crime rate of 109 local areas in Guiseley & Rawdon and the 703rd lowest crime rate of 2,526 local areas in Leeds .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 26.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have remained broadly unchanged year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-52.1%.

Employment

LS20 8NA area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 1%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in LS20 8NA area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 30%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
